
Shillong: The Central Puja Committee yesterday organized an interfaith prayer meeting at Aurobindo Hall, Shillong before Durga Puja season. It could be seen that religious leaders of different faiths gathered together for the prayer. This is to foster religious harmony and harmonious coexistence.
The Chief Minister also was present and gave a speech lauding the effort of bringing together all faith communities to foster the spirit of oneness, mutual respect and common wellbeing. He said, the meeting of this kind is exemplary to India as a whole.
He also said that Mahatma Gandhi left a legacy for following generations to love one’s own country and care for it. in today’s context, the country is facing difficulties from a disrespect of nature. therefore, he appealed to the people to follow the footsteps of Gandhi who himself led by example.
at the same time, the Chief Minister assured the people of Hindu faith a safe and secure Durga Puja.
Prior to this a speech was given by honorable MP Ma Vincent H Pala who also expressed happiness at the very idea of an interfaith gathering such as this. He also said that this type of gathering is not unknown in Shillong. People have started this tradition since past years to which he was part of.
